Impact of In-Game Settings on Power Usage

The effect of in-game configurations on power consumption is a critical element in assessing the battery life of mobile gadgets using the Leon Casino app. Graphics resolution, screen brightness, and frame rates are significant factors to power usage. Higher settings deliver better visual effects but demand more energy, thereby reducing battery life.

Features like sound effects and haptic feedback, while boosting gameplay, also use additional power. Players who wish to maintain their device’s longevity might think about moderating these settings.

Automatic updates and connectivity options, such as Wi-Fi and Bluetooth, play a role in power consumption as well. By choosing less power-intensive settings, users can experience longer gaming sessions without regular interruptions.
